@@ -15,7 +15,7 @@ var Parser = require('html-react-parser');
15
15
var reactElement = (
16
16
Parser (' <p>Hello, world!</p>' ) // equivalent to `React.createElement('p', {}, 'Hello, world!')`
17
17
);
18
- ReactDOM .render (reactElement, document .getElementById (' node ' ));
18
+ require ( ' react-dom ' ) .render (reactElement, document .getElementById (' root ' ));
19
19
```
20
20
21
21
## Installation
@@ -49,7 +49,7 @@ ReactDOM.render(
49
49
// nested elements
50
50
ReactDOM .render (
51
51
Parser (' <ul><li>inside</li></ul>' ),
52
- document .getElementedById (' root' )
52
+ document .getElementById (' root' )
53
53
);
54
54
55
55
// attributes are preserved
@@ -65,7 +65,7 @@ ReactDOM.render(
65
65
66
66
` replace ` allows you to swap an element with your own React element.
67
67
68
- The output of ` domNode ` is the same as the output from [ htmlparser2.parseDOM] ( https://github.com/fb55/domhandler#example ) .
68
+ The ` domNode ` object has the same schema as the output from [ htmlparser2.parseDOM] ( https://github.com/fb55/domhandler#example ) .
69
69
70
70
``` js
71
71
var Parser = require (' html-react-parser' );
@@ -90,8 +90,7 @@ var reactElement = Parser(html, {
90
90
}
91
91
});
92
92
93
- var ReactDOM = require (' react-dom' );
94
- ReactDOM .render (reactElement, document .getElementById (' root' ));
93
+ require (' react-dom' ).render (reactElement, document .getElementById (' root' ));
95
94
// <div><span style="font-size: 42px;">replaced!</span></div>
96
95
```
97
96
0 commit comments